What is the average grants amount at Commonwealth of Puerto Rico Department of Education PRAMI?

For the academic year 2022-2023, total 16 full-time, first-time students (64% of all freshmen) awarded grants or scholarships (federal, state, local, institutional, or any other source). For all undergraduate students, total 50 students (35% of all students) have received one or more grants or scholarships at Commonwealth of Puerto Rico Department of Education-PRAMI.
